These Condo Essentials Are What Every 21st-Century Go-Getter Must Have

Condo living has allowed 21st-century go-getters to be at the center of lifestyle hubs and commercial zones in highly urbanized cities like Metro Manila. Makati, BGC, Pasig, and Quezon City are some of the areas where central business districts and retail establishments converge.  

With the condominium supply continuously growing, go-getters with an active lifestyle must be more discerning about which development they should call their home. Apart from the various unit types and hotel-like amenities a condo offers, purchasing more intentional furniture and fixtures is also important ahead of the project turnover. 

When purchasing a condo unit, consider investing in these must-have items that will allow you to embrace the elevated lifestyle you deserve:

Multifunctional furniture pieces allow condo owners to get creative when designing their unit. Go-getters like Heart Evangelista, for example, transformed an area of her RLC Residences condo into a stylish office area with intentional furniture and elegant pieces. Following Evangelista’s footsteps, the modern-day individual can also organize and design their space in the most seamless way possible. 

Bed frames with pull-out drawers are the best example of multi-purpose furniture. Residents can store clothes, shoes, or linen in these accessible cabinets. Other multifunctional pieces like sofa beds, standing desks, and storage stools can be easily integrated into a condo unit with no problem. These statement pieces are also a good conversation starter because of their unique characteristics.

Units can be equipped with sustainable appliances to further elevate the condo living experience. These help save the environment through different means like water conservation and less electricity consumption. 

A common example of a sustainable appliance is LED lights. These compact light sources go a long way because they emit light in a specific direction and are not spread out, which makes them efficient for use. LED lights also come in a variety of stylish designs. Meanwhile, investing in a dishwasher will save residents’ time and conserve more water while having the dishes neatly arranged and sanitized.

A condo abode should always be pristine, organized, and with character. It is also an added bonus that it is photogenic in every corner. Mirrors are more than just fixtures to see reflection; they also have the ability to accentuate the finer details of a room. 

Mirrors reflect light into the condo, which makes the atmosphere more lively and vibrant. The best place for a massive wall mirror is in the living area, where activities like watching TV or playing board games often happen. On the other hand, a chic accent mirror can be displayed in the bedroom where the vanity table is located.
